Typical Cost Range
Ground-mounted solar systems in Texas generally cost between $3.50 to $5.00 per watt installed. For example, a 10 kW system would typically cost between $35,000 and $50,000, depending on terrain, layout, and distance to electrical infrastructure.
Popular Racking Systems We Install
🟦 IronRidge Ground Mount (XR Rail System)
- • Modular design using XR100/1000 rails and local steel pipes
- • Compatible with concrete piers or ground screws
- • Marine-grade anodized rails resist corrosion
- • Optional tilt legs and diagonal braces for wind or snow loads
Ideal for: Durable installs with minimal machinery on-site
🟩 Unirac GFT / ULA
- • GFT: Lightweight, single-post fixed tilt (20°/30°)
- • ULA: Dual-post shared rail truss system for rugged terrain
- • 25-year warranty with multiple foundation options
Ideal for: Faster installs, engineered performance
🟧 SunModo SunTurf Ground Mount
- • Pipe-based, highly flexible system for sloped terrain
- • UL 2703 listed for safety and code compliance
- • Scalable for small or utility-scale installs
- • Swivel pipe caps accommodate up to 27% slope
Ideal for: Steep slopes and variable ground conditions
